Evaporation data from Lake Mead and Lake Mohave, Nevada and Arizona, March 2010 through April 2015

Published by U.S. Geological Survey | Department of the Interior | Metadata Last Checked: January 27, 2026 | Last Modified: 2020-08-24T00:00:00Z
Evaporation rates were measured at Lake Mead from March 2010 through February 2012 for phase 1 of an evaporation study (Moreo and Swancar, 2013). Phase 2 of the study (March 2012 through September 2017) continues evaporation measurements at Lake Mead and begins evaporation measurements at another lower Colorado River Basin reservoir, Lake Mohave. Eddy covariance is the primary measurement method. Data currently (10/6/2015) are being collected for the phase 2 study. This USGS data release represents tabular data in support of the evaporation study. The data release was produced in compliance with the new 'open data' requirements as way to make the scientific products associated with USGS research efforts and publications available to the public. The data release consists of 2 separate items: 1. Lake Mead evaporation data from March 2010 through April 2015 (Microsoft Excel workbook) 2. Lake Mohave evaporation data from May 2013 through April 2015 (Microsoft Excel workbook)
